Subscriptions

Mudroom requires an active monthly auto-renewable subscription purchased through Apple. The App Store shows the price that applies to you and whether you are eligible for a seven-day free trial. Payment is charged to your Apple Account, and Apple manages billing, cancellation, and refunds.

A free trial automatically becomes a paid monthly subscription unless it is cancelled at least 24 hours before the trial ends. The subscription renews automatically unless it is cancelled at least 24 hours before the end of the current billing period. You can manage or cancel it in your Apple subscription settings.

Apple Family Sharing is enabled. Apple decides whether a family member receives shared access. A family member using shared access does not control the subscription owner’s billing or cancellation.

Without an active entitlement, you may sign in but cannot use ordinary Mudroom features or family data. You retain access to subscription recovery and management, support, legal information, account deletion, and sign-out. Deleting your Mudroom account does not cancel your Apple subscription; you must manage it separately through Apple.

Household content

You keep ownership of information and content you add to Mudroom. You give Nine Cats Software a limited permission to host, process, copy, and display that content only as needed to operate, secure, and support Mudroom.

Information added to a shared household may be seen, changed, or removed by other household members according to the app’s permissions. You are responsible for the content you add and for having the rights and permissions needed to share it.

Calendar and local information

Calendar details, weather, air-quality information, and alerts may be incomplete, delayed, or inaccurate. Mudroom is not an emergency or safety service. Check official sources when information is important to health, safety, travel, or time-sensitive decisions.
